1. Loan Options and Strategies to Manage Student Debt
Federal Student Loans
The primary loan options available to students pursuing the Physical Science Technologies/Technicians program are federal student loans. These are often the most accessible and borrower-friendly options, featuring flexible repayment plans and fixed interest rates. The most common federal loans include:
- Direct Subsidized Loans: Available to undergraduate students with demonstrated financial need. The government pays the interest while you are in school, during the grace period, and during deferment periods.
- Direct Unsubsidized Loans: Available to all undergraduate students regardless of financial need. Interest accrues from the time the loan is disbursed and can be paid during school or capitalized into the principal.
Private Student Loans
Private lenders offer loans that can supplement federal aid but often come with higher interest rates and less flexible repayment options. These should typically be considered only after exhausting federal aid options and with a clear understanding of the loan terms.
Loan Management Strategies
- Maximize Federal Aid First: Always prioritize federal loans due to their borrower protections, such as income-driven repayment plans and loan forgiveness options.
- Borrow Only What You Need: Calculate tuition, fees, and necessary living expenses carefully to avoid unnecessary debt.
- Understand Repayment Options: Familiarize yourself with plans like Income-Based Repayment (IBR), Standard, and Graduated repayment to choose the most manageable option post-graduation.
- Consider Loan Forgiveness Programs: Explore opportunities such as Public Service Loan Forgiveness if pursuing qualifying employment in public or non-profit sectors.
- Maintain Good Financial Habits: Keep track of your loans, make payments on time, and avoid deferments or forbearances unless necessary.
2. Program Overview and What Students Will Study
Program Description
The Physical Science Technologies/Technicians program at Sacramento City College prepares students with foundational knowledge and practical skills in physical sciences, including physics, chemistry, and related technical applications. This associate degree program emphasizes hands-on training and laboratory work, equipping students with the technical expertise needed for various science-related careers.
Curriculum Highlights
- Core Scientific Principles: Courses in physics, chemistry, and earth sciences provide a solid scientific foundation.
- Laboratory Skills: Extensive lab work develops proficiency in scientific measurement, data collection, and analysis.
- Technical Skills: Training in using scientific equipment, instrumentation, and data management software.
- Mathematics: Courses in algebra, calculus, and statistics to support scientific analysis.
- Specialized Topics: Depending on the curriculum, students might explore areas like environmental science, materials science, or applied physics.
Learning Outcomes
Graduates will gain the ability to perform laboratory experiments, analyze scientific data, operate scientific instruments, and interpret physical phenomena—skills essential for entry-level technician roles in various industries.
3. Career Opportunities and Job Prospects
Employment Sectors
Graduates of the Physical Science Technologies/Technicians program are prepared for employment in diverse sectors, including:
- Environmental agencies and consulting firms
- Manufacturing and quality control laboratories
- Research institutions and universities
- Government laboratories and agencies
- Energy companies, including renewable and traditional energy sectors
- Technical support and instrumentation maintenance
Job Titles
- Laboratory Technician
- Quality Control Technician
- Field Technician in environmental or physical sciences
- Research Assistant
- Technical Support Specialist
Job Outlook and Salary Expectations
According to labor market data, technician roles in physical sciences generally offer stable employment prospects, with median salaries varying based on experience and location. Entry-level positions typically start around $40,000 to $55,000 annually, with potential increases as skills and experience grow. The demand for science technicians remains steady, particularly in sectors focused on environmental sustainability, energy, and manufacturing innovation.

5. Financial Information (Tuition, Debt, ROI)
Tuition Costs
At Sacramento City College, in-state students benefit from a remarkably affordable tuition rate of approximately $1,288 per year. Out-of-state students face a higher rate of around $12,808 annually. Additional fees may apply for labs, materials, or technology fees, which should be factored into the overall cost.
Potential Debt and Its Implications
Given the relatively low tuition for in-state students, debt accumulation can be minimized, especially if federal loans are managed prudently. Out-of-state students should weigh the higher costs against potential long-term benefits and explore scholarship opportunities to offset expenses.
Return on Investment (ROI)
The ROI for this program depends on employment prospects, salary levels, and career advancement opportunities. With an affordable tuition and access to stable technician roles, graduates can expect a reasonable return, especially when considering the lower debt burden associated with in-state tuition.
